赞
踩
TrustZone是一种硬件支持的安全性扩展,旨在在处理器级别上提供硬件隔离和安全执行环境。Trusted Execution Environment(TEE)是利用TrustZone技术构建的一个安全的执行环境,可以运行受信任的应用程序。在嵌入式系统中,TrustZone和TEE对于实现安全性至关重要。本文将介绍TrustZone/TEE的学习方法和一些相关资料,并提供一些示例代码供参考。
一、学习方法
1.了解基础知识:首先,了解TrustZone和TEE的基本概念和原理是非常重要的。可以查阅相关的技术文档、白皮书和学术论文,深入了解TrustZone和TEE的工作原理、安全性设计和应用场景等。
2.参加培训课程:有一些培训机构或在线教育平台提供TrustZone/TEE相关的培训课程。这些课程通常涵盖了从基础到高级的内容,包括TrustZone和TEE的原理、开发工具和应用开发等。通过参加培训课程,可以系统地学习TrustZone和TEE的知识。
3.阅读书籍和指南:有一些专门介绍TrustZone和TEE的书籍和指南可以帮助初学者更好地理解和应用这些技术。例如,可以阅读ARM提供的官方文档、书籍和指南,如《ARM System Developer’s Guide》、《ARM TrustZone Technology》等。
4.参与社区交流:加入相关的技术社区或论坛,参与讨论和交流。在这些社区中,你可以与其他开发者分享经验、解决问题,并获取一些实践经验和最佳实践。特别是关注一些开源项目,如OP-TEE等,可以通过参与社区项目来学习和贡献。
5.实践项目:最重要的是进行实际的项目实践。选择一款支持TrustZone/TEE的嵌入式开发板或芯片,尝试开发一些简单的应用程序或实现一些安全性功能。通过实践,可以更好地掌握TrustZone和T
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。